From participating in eight sports in high school, playing on Notre Dame's 1978 National Championship football team, to his nearly 20 years as an NCAA Division I College Athletic Director, Gene Smith truly knows the value of Athletics. In a calm, passionate, and motivating message, Smith encourages athletes and parents in the following areas: 1) Sportsmanship - how the "game" parallels life's many challenges. 2) Academics - importance of accepting the challenge of competing in the classroom. 3) The Role of the Parent - advice and suggestions for frequent and open communication. 4) The Role of the Coaches - making the most out of the player-coach relationship. 5) Resisting Temptation - encouragement to dream, stand tall and make their own decisions!
